I am going to the University of North Carolina Wilmington to complete the final Semester of my Business degree. I am fortunate enough to have parents who prioritised travelling growing up, so am no stranger to the airport. However, no matter how many times you go overseas, the excitement mixed with nervous thoughts always kicks in when the time approaches!
I chose to take advantage of this amazing opportunity that Waikato University offers because I get restless staying in one place with no adventure on the horizon. The thought of being able to immerse myself in another culture’s University experience excites me and is a great chance for me to go outside of my comfort zone.
Choosing a University to study abroad involved sending a lot of emails to ensure it would be the right fit, and I’m not gonna lie, UNCW was just really good at replying. However, when researching the area more I realised it was the perfect destination. It is close to the ocean so will hopefully ease the homesickness that I’m bound to feel at times. It is also located close to states that I hope to be able to visit after completing their Fall semester.
